Time is winding down to get your name on the list to help plant 125 trees in the Village of Cumberland.
The Forest in the Village is a Cumberland Community Forest Society-led pilot project to help build understanding in the value of the urban forest canopy for biodiversity and climate resilience.
The society’s goal is to increase canopy cover in urban areas from 20% to 30% by 2040.
To commemorate Cumberland’s 125th anniversary, the society has a goal of planting 125 trees - – a legacy project of stewardship and climate resilience. 50% of tree costs are being subsidized.
Community Wide Planting Day is set for Sunday, October 15th with all tree orders available for pick-up that morning.
